The principle of operation of the No Frost system in Bosch refrigerators
Technology No Frost ("no frost") is based on forced circulation of cold air inside the chambers. Unlike static cooling, where cold masses fall down, here the fan actively drives air through a special evaporator, usually located in a hidden niche behind the back wall of the freezer.
The key element of the system is cyclic defrosting. Periodically, the compressor turns off and turns on Heating element (tubular electric heater), which melts the ice formed on the evaporator. The resulting water flows into a special pan, from where it evaporates naturally due to the heat from the running motor.

Technical details of the heating element
The heating element turns on only when the defrost sensor records the evaporator temperature below -7°C, and the timer has accumulated the required operating time of the compressor. This prevents the heating element from turning on when there is no frost yet, saving resources.

Super mode and its effect on products
One of the most useful functions controlled through the panel No Frostis the Supermode. When activated, the temperature in the freezer quickly drops to minimum values (usually around -24°C...-26°C). This creates a “shock freezing” effect.
Why is this important? When foods (especially meat, fish, berries) slowly freeze, large ice crystals form inside the cells. These crystals rupture cell membranes. When defrosted, such a product loses juice, structure and nutrients. Fast freezing through the mode Super forms many microscopic crystals that do not damage cells.
In refrigerators Bosch this mode often has a countdown timer. After the cycle is completed (usually from 12 to 40 hours depending on the load), the system automatically returns to the standard operating algorithm. The indicator on the panel may flash to remind you that the function is active.

Typical problems and their solutions
Despite the reliability of German engineering, the system No Frost in refrigerators Bosch may encounter problems. Most often they are associated with impaired air circulation or malfunctions in the defrost cycle.
One of the common problems is the formation of a “fur coat” in the evaporator niche, despite the presence of the No Frost system. This occurs when the drainage hole becomes clogged with crumbs or ice. The water does not have time to drain and freezes, blocking the fan. As a result, the cold stops flowing into the chamber, although the compressor hums.
Another common situation is the failure of the defrost sensor. If it “lies” and shows that the evaporator is warm, the heating element will not turn on. Ice builds up, the fan begins to make noise, touching the ice crust with its blades, and the cooling efficiency drops to zero.
- 🔊 Extraneous noise: often indicates freezing of the fan or a foreign object entering the rotation zone.
- 🌡️ Unstable temperature: food in the main chamber thaws, although in the freezer everything is frozen - a sign of poor circulation.
- 💧 Puddle under the refrigerator: overflow of the drain pan due to blockage or too frequent defrosting.
To solve many problems, completely defrosting the refrigerator with the power turned off for 24 hours helps. This allows ice in hidden cavities to melt naturally. If, after switching on, the problem returns after a few weeks, the faulty part must be replaced.

Does the No Frost mode affect the safety of vegetables?
Yes, it does. The No Frost system actively dries the air, removing moisture from it. This can be harmful for vegetables and fruits in the main chamber, as they wither faster. Therefore, Bosch refrigerators have special zones with high humidity (hydrozones), where air circulation is limited, in order to compensate for the drying effect of the No Frost system.

Is it necessary to defrost a Bosch refrigerator with No Frost?
Technically, the No Frost system does not require defrosting to remove ice. However, once a year (or if a foreign smell appears) it is recommended to carry out hygienic defrosting. To do this, disconnect the refrigerator from the network, leave it open for a day, wash the internal surfaces and turn it on again. This extends the life of seals and plastic parts.
